10 Activities to Spark Creativity In Young Children

Fostering creativity in young children is one of the most rewarding and impactful gifts we can offer them. At Sunny Days Learning Academy in Boise, Idaho, we believe in nurturing each child’s imagination and curiosity through hands-on, Montessori-inspired activities that engage the mind, body, and soul. Creativity is about more than just painting and drawing—it encompasses exploration, problem-solving, and developing a sense of wonder about the world. Here are ten fun and effective activities that we use at Sunny Days to inspire creativity in our young learners, each designed to promote growth, joy, and curiosity.

1. Expression Through Art

Art is a classic but powerful way to engage children’s imaginations. By providing access to a variety of materials like paints, crayons, markers, and clay, children can experiment with colors, textures, and shapes. At Sunny Days, our art activities encourage children to explore without boundaries, letting their creativity flow as they create something uniquely their own.

2. Building Blocks for Imaginative Play

Building blocks are a fantastic tool for enhancing spatial awareness, motor skills, and problem-solving abilities. Children love constructing everything from castles to cities, tapping into their creativity as they bring their visions to life. These activities also foster collaboration, as children often work together, learning teamwork and communication.

3. Crafting Creations

Crafting allows children to transform simple materials into something extraordinary. With projects tailored to different age groups, we encourage children to create everything from handprint animals to nature-based collages. Crafting helps children practice fine motor skills and follow step-by-step instructions while allowing room for individual expression.

4. Free Play for Independent Exploration

Free play offers children an open-ended environment to imagine, explore, and act out scenarios they dream up. Whether they’re building a fort, pretending to be explorers, or engaging in role-play with friends, free play lets children express their creativity independently and make choices that empower them.

5. Outdoor Play Adventures

Time outdoors is a wonderful canvas for exploration. Nature inspires curiosity and creativity, and we encourage our students to enjoy the world around them through organized and unstructured play. Whether climbing, running, or collecting leaves, outdoor play gives children space to explore the natural world, fostering creativity and a love for the environment.

9. Hands-On Science Experiments

Science experiments are both fun and educational, sparking curiosity about how the world works. Activities like making baking soda volcanoes, color-mixing, and planting seeds give children a chance to experiment and learn through observation and discovery. These activities are particularly engaging, as they allow children to see the results of their actions in real time.

10. Storytelling and Dramatic Play

Storytelling fosters language skills and lets children explore characters, scenarios, and emotions. In dramatic play, children can act out stories, dress up, and role-play, sparking their imagination and creativity. Whether pretending to be superheroes or explorers, dramatic play encourages children to experiment with their identity and express their inner thoughts and dreams.

Parents can support their child’s creativity at home by providing simple materials like paper, crayons, building blocks, and musical instruments. Encourage unstructured play, where children can act out stories, explore different art forms, or build and create freely. Spending time in nature, trying out a few yoga poses together, or engaging in creative sensory activities can also help foster a sense of wonder and exploration.
